.course-shop .content .course-item .badge img[data-v-37ee0782],.course-shop .content .course-item .cover img[data-v-37ee0782]{width:100%;height:100%}.course-shop[data-v-37ee0782]{width:100%}.course-shop .btns[data-v-37ee0782]{text-align:right;margin-bottom:20px}.course-shop .nav[data-v-37ee0782]{box-sizing:border-box;width:100%;border-bottom:1px solid #e2e2e2;padding-bottom:10px}.course-shop .nav[data-v-37ee0782] .el-tabs .el-tabs__active-bar,.course-shop .nav[data-v-37ee0782] .el-tabs .el-tabs__nav-wrap:after{display:none}.course-shop .nav[data-v-37ee0782] .el-tabs .el-tabs__header{margin:0}.course-shop .nav[data-v-37ee0782] .nav-first{background:#fff;height:60px;line-height:60px;padding:0 10px}.course-shop .nav[data-v-37ee0782] .nav-first .el-tabs__item{padding:0 12px;height:40px;border-radius:4px;font-size:14px;text-align:center;line-height:40px;color:#333;margin:0 5px;transition:all .3s}.course-shop .nav[data-v-37ee0782] .nav-first .el-tabs__item:hover{color:#ff7b33}.course-shop .nav[data-v-37ee0782] .nav-first .el-tabs__item.is-active{background:#ff7b33;color:#fff}.course-shop .nav[data-v-37ee0782] .nav-first .el-tabs__header{margin-bottom:10px}.course-shop .nav[data-v-37ee0782] .nav-second,.course-shop .nav[data-v-37ee0782] .nav-third{padding:0 20px}.course-shop .nav[data-v-37ee0782] .nav-second .el-tabs__nav,.course-shop .nav[data-v-37ee0782] .nav-third .el-tabs__nav{line-height:30px}.course-shop .nav[data-v-37ee0782] .nav-second .el-tabs__item,.course-shop .nav[data-v-37ee0782] .nav-third .el-tabs__item{height:30px}.course-shop .filter[data-v-37ee0782]{height:58px;display:flex;align-items:center;padding:0 0 0 20px}.course-shop .filter[data-v-37ee0782] .el-dropdown{cursor:pointer;margin-right:40px}.course-shop .filter .search[data-v-37ee0782]{margin-left:auto;position:relative;width:240px;height:30px;background:transparent;border:1px solid #ff7b33;border-radius:16px}.course-shop .filter .search[data-v-37ee0782] input{box-sizing:border-box;width:240px;height:30px;border-radius:16px;border:0;background-color:#f5f5f5;outline:none;padding:0 60px 0 10px}.course-shop .filter .search .btn[data-v-37ee0782]{cursor:pointer;position:absolute;right:0;top:0;width:50px;height:30px;background:#ff7b33;border-radius:15px;text-align:center;line-height:30px}.course-shop .filter .search .btn i[data-v-37ee0782]{font-size:18px;color:#fff}.course-shop .content[data-v-37ee0782]{box-sizing:border-box;padding:24px 0 0 24px;background:#fff}.course-shop .content .course-item[data-v-37ee0782]{position:relative;cursor:pointer;box-sizing:border-box;overflow:hidden;float:left;width:282px;height:268px;border-radius:4px;box-shadow:0 2px 7px 0 rgba(0,0,0,.06);margin-right:23px;margin-bottom:24px;transition:all .3s}.course-shop .content .course-item[data-v-37ee0782]:hover{transform:translateY(-5px)}.course-shop .content .course-item .cover[data-v-37ee0782]{position:relative;width:282px;height:145px}.course-shop .content .course-item .cover .isLiveing[data-v-37ee0782]{position:absolute;right:5px;bottom:6px;width:56px;height:22px;background-color:rgba(0,0,0,.5);display:flex;align-items:center;justify-content:center;color:#fff;font-size:12px;line-height:22px}.course-shop .content .course-item .cover .isLiveing img[data-v-37ee0782]{width:10px;height:10px;margin-right:3px}.course-shop .content .course-item .text[data-v-37ee0782]{box-sizing:border-box;width:282px;height:123px;padding:14px 10px;display:flex;flex-direction:column}.course-shop .content .course-item .text .name[data-v-37ee0782]{font-size:14px;height:42px;font-weight:500;color:#333;text-overflow:-o-ellipsis-lastline;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ical}.course-shop .content .course-item .text .info[data-v-37ee0782]{font-size:12px;color:#666;height:12px}.course-shop .content .course-item .text .price[data-v-37ee0782]{margin-top:auto;line-height:24px;display:flex;justify-content:space-between;align-items:flex-end}.course-shop .content .course-item .text .price span[data-v-37ee0782]:first-of-type{font-size:24px;color:#ff583e}.course-shop .content .course-item .text .price span[data-v-37ee0782]:nth-of-type(2){line-height:12px;font-size:12px;color:#666}.course-shop .content .course-item .badge[data-v-37ee0782]{z-index:9;position:absolute;width:56px;height:22px;left:10px;top:10px}.course-shop .content .empty[data-v-37ee0782]{text-align:center;font-size:14px;padding-bottom:20px;color:rgba(0,0,0,.25)}.course-shop .el-pagination[data-v-37ee0782]{padding-bottom:20px}